Johnny Parisi vs Shelton Benjamin
Dreamer reminds us of Shelton's IC Title win at last year's Taboo Tuesday which was all well and good but what's he doing at this year's event? I mean he's not even booked in a match. What a waste. Lockup and Parisi tries to work Shelton's arm as Matt Striker comes out to the ramp to get a bird's eye view. Shelton comes back with a springboard armdrag off the ropes and backbodydrop. Shelton with an armdrag into an armbar, Parisi gets up and punches free before booting Shelton's gut and clubbing his back. Shelton reverses an Irish whip, Parisi hits the corner face first and Shelton forearms Parisi in the back of the head before staring a hole into Striker. Shelton knocks Parisi down again with a knee to the face before backing him to the corner where Parisi goes to the eyes. Parisi goes for a back suplex but Shelton rolls back onto his feet lands some punches and Irish whips Parisi but Parisi dodges a charge and Shelton crashes into the ringpost. Parisi punches and stomps a mudhole to a fallen Shelton in the corner then chokes Shelton with his boot then his hands. Parisi with a short arm clothesline for a one count. Parisi with mounted mat punches to the head now traps Shelton in a front facelock. Shouldn't Parisi be working the shoulder? Shelton gets up and backelbows free, Parisi hammers the back and hits a knee to the face. Parisi goes to suplex Shelton but Shelton slips down backelbows Parisi then blindly leaps off the top rope hitting Parisi with a flying forearm. Shelton hits three clotheslines then charges, Parisi goes to toss him outside but Shelton lands on the apron and from there he vaults back in and connects with a springboard neckbreaker from the top rope. Wow. Even Striker's impressed. Shelton fires up and hits Parisi with a stinger splash in the corner before Parisi staggers into Shelton who finishes things off with the T-Bone suplex. 1-2-3. Tyson Tomko vs Shawn Riddick
Bell goes and Riddick charges into Tomko who picks him up and drives him into the corner and delivers a spinebuster. Tomko mauls Riddick with a mix of punches and knees to the head on the canvas and knees to the gut before depositing Riddick through the ropes. Tomko goes out and drives Riddick into the apron. Back inside Riddick gets a punch in but Tomko grabs and throws him to the corner. Riddick dodges a charge and Tomko hits the turnbuckles and Riddick gets some punches in. Tomko cuts Riddick off with a knee to the gut then delivers an Irish whip, Riddick tries to float over Tomko but Tomko catches and places Riddick on the apron. Riddick sends Tomko away with a head shot to the gut and goes to climb back in but Tomko levels Riddick with a big boot that drops him to the floor. The referee goes out to check on the unconscious Riddick and as Tomko goes out to inflict more damage the referee calls for the bell to signal the TKO. Here is Your Winner: TYSON TOMKO.

Kerwin White w/Nick Nemeth vs Val Venis
Val takes his time to chuck his towel. Bell goes and Chavo sucks rings out. Val begins with an armdrag then muscles Kerwin down with a cross armbar. Kerwin bridges up but Val takes him back down. Kerwin gets up and boots and clubs Val. Kerwin with a headlock, Val armlocks into a reversal, Kerwin sends off the ropes but Val floors him with a shoulder tackle. Val with an armdrag into an armbar, Kerwin goes to the corner and escapes it by going to Val's eyes. Kerwin punches then whips Val to the corner and Val crashes to the canvas. Kerwin stomps the back and applies a brief chinlock. Kerwin with knees and another stomp to the back. Kerwin with a back suplex for a nearfall. Kerwin plays to the booing crowd. Val fights his way back up, Kerwin reverses Val off the ropes and nails a backbodydrop. Chavo sucks is heard again as Kerwin stomps Val some more before applying a chinlock stretching the neck and lower back of Val in the process. Val gets up and elbows free but can't lift Kerwin for a suplex and Val favours his back. Kerwin with clubs, stomps and an uppercut to Val in the corner. Kerwin with a suplex plays to the crowd again and kicks Val. Kerwin sends Val off the ropes, puts his head down and Val kicks Kerwin down before falling down himself. Kerwin gets up first as the crowd chant let's go Venis. Kerwin with clubs, gets Val up, Val punches Kerwin into the ropes and then down. Val with a clothesline, backelbow and backbodydrop off the ropes. Val gets Kerwin up and chops before Irish whipping him and hitting a clothesline in the corner. Val follows up with ten more short arm clotheslines then delivers a half nelson slam. Instead of going for the cover Val heads up top for the Money Shot but goes to the corner nearest Nick Nemeth who gets on the apron and buys Kerwin some time as he and Val jawjack. Val gets down and punches Nemeth off the apron but Kerwin rolls up Val and with a handful of tights gets the 1-2-3 before quickly getting out of dodge. Here is Your Winner: KERWIN WHITE. Koko B. Ware vs Rob Conway
A fat Koko comes out with no bird (Frankie unfortunately died in a fire a while back) and is announced as a legend. A jobbing legend more like. Conway attacks Koko from behind on the entrance ramp and drives him into the apron followed by the ringpost after a forearm shot. Back inside the bell goes and Conway lands stomps and punishes Koko in the corner. Conway talks trash to Koko saying he's not a legend rather he is and after a few slaps Conway chokes Koko with his boot. Conway forearms Koko down then chokes him in the ropes before nailing a slam and dropping two elbows. Conway continues to slap and trash talk Koko as Grisham and Dreamer talk about Koko's deceased bird Frankie. Conway pie faces Koko and Koko birds up (according to Dreamer) and punches Conway as Grisham says Frankie's here in spirit. Koko whips Conway off the ropes but Conway ducks a Koko clothesline and instead levels him with one of his own. Conway with punches, Koko reverses an Irish whip but Conway dodges a Koko corner splash attempt and Koko falls down. Conway gets Koko up and hits the Ego Trip. 1-2-3. Here is Your Winner: ROB CONWAY. Post match Eugene runs in, Conway goes outside and pulls Eugene out and Conway gives Eugene an Ego Trip onto the arena floor. Conway gets back in and gets the referee to raise his arm as Koko and Eugene are left laying.
